Output 6a37dbd9c2efeaf5a1c2a829ab6b5c528a13d1f474049834dbee712667c7962b:4

value
23660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99ab5e55b4a8905095ac15e961250b2d530a1ed6 OP_EQUAL
address
3FhYbnX1pDS2AxzPbAMfx7o7XUzfPVX1R1
transaction
6a37dbd9c2efeaf5a1c2a829ab6b5c528a13d1f474049834dbee712667c7962b
confirmations
168276
spent
true